Mike's Wrecker Service projects $250,000 2026 budget overrun on diesel costs

Owner Bill Giorgis said the Saginaw company buys about 10,000 gallons a month, with Mid-Michigan diesel now above $6 a gallon as of May 1.
The business has raised tow mileage rates, base charges and fuel surcharges, adding $8 to a base tow and $20 to a heavy-duty tow, with further increases likely.
Giorgis said the company initially absorbed costs after the start of the Iran War but is now cutting idle time and improving truck efficiency; surcharges would fall if fuel prices ease.
